Local Favorites for After-Work Unwinding
For an authentic Brussels experience, dive into the local haunts where happy hour is more about camaraderie and classic Belgian hospitality. These pubs and taverns are where locals truly unwind. Think cozy interiors, traditional snacks, and hearty Belgian beers. Many of these local spots don't advertise 'happy hour' in the American sense but rather offer daily specials or more affordable pricing on their extensive beer lists.
Places like Moeder Lambic Original or Au Bon Vieux Temps, while not strictly 'happy hour' venues, provide exceptional value and a genuine glimpse into Belgian drinking culture. Their focus is on quality and tradition, often allowing you to enjoy world-class beers at reasonable prices outside the tourist traps. Finding Happy Hour in Brussels' Best Areas
Knowing where to look is crucial for finding the best happy hour deals in Brussels. Several neighborhoods are hotspots for evening entertainment and offer a high concentration of bars and pubs with promotions. The Saint-Géry area, especially around the Halles Saint-Géry, is a vibrant district packed with trendy bars and cafes. This area comes alive in the early evening, with many establishments competing for your attention with enticing happy hour offers on cocktails and spirits. It’s an ideal spot for bar hopping.
Another excellent district is Ixelles, particularly around Place du Châtelain and Flagey. These areas are known for their chic eateries and stylish bars, many of which cater to an after-work crowd with attractive drink specials. You’ll find a mix of upscale cocktail bars and relaxed pubs here. Grand Place and its surrounding streets also have options, though prices can be higher due to the tourist influx. Smart Tips for Enjoying Brussels Happy Hours
To make the most of your happy hour experience in Brussels, a little planning goes a long way. Firstly, always check the exact timings; happy hours typically run from late afternoon (around 5 PM) to early evening (7 PM or 8 PM). Secondly, verify the deals. Some promotions are specific to certain drinks or brands. Don't be shy to ask a bartender about current offers before ordering.
Consider transportation. Brussels has an excellent public transport system, which is ideal after enjoying a few discounted drinks. Always prioritize your Brussels nightlife safety by drinking responsibly and knowing your way back to your accommodation. Many establishments also offer non-alcoholic options during happy hour, perfect if you're the designated driver or simply prefer not to drink alcohol.
